We found another medallion at the deep of 128 feet at our site. The medallion is more or less 3 inches in lenght and 2 inches in width. At the front side, there are many letters enbosed with small triangle at the center and at the center of the small triangle is an eye. On its back there are also many letters with a cross at the center of the medallion. All the words written seems to be in latin languange.  This seems to be an amulet that have been confiscated or captured by the japanese soldiers from civilians. This item may have been burried by the japanese together with some other precious objects at the site. Our diggings have reached already a deep of 128 feet and we still continue the digging.

Can anybody have an idea or any information as to the significance of this medallion?.
